2016 Top 25 Woman to Watch
 
Diana Vann
Diana Vann first met her husband while driving as a truck driver with United Van Lines, where she logged over 200,000 miles. Diana still holds her CDL's today. While raising their two daughters and son, Diana and her husband opened their own moving and storage company, American Way Van & Storage. They started with a small rental warehouse and two small trucks; now they own a 30,000 square foot warehouse, have over 50 tractor/trailers and various other units and employ over 50 staff members.
